Owned by Shell, Sohar Solar Qabas is the company''s first utility-scale, photovoltaic (PV) solar project in the Middle East and in Oman. The plant is located on a 50-hectare site within Sohar Freezone and consists of over 88,000 solar modules.
Oman Shell has launched the 25-megawatt Qabas solar plant, helping the port and freezone in Sohar to become more sustainable and demonstrating the commercial benefits of solar power for industrial purposes.

The Qabas solar project, launched by Oman Shell, comprises 88,000 solar panels and generates 25 MW, the equivalent of powering 10,000 homes. The aim is to assist in facilitating cost-competitive solar power to companies based in SOHAR Freezone and help them to reduce their carbon emissions.
